探讨Android系统中的HTTPS请求机制及其应用
一、引言
随着移动互联网的普及和网络安全需求的增长,HTTPS已成为互联网上安全通信的标配。
在Android系统中,应用开发者必须熟悉和理解HTTPS请求机制,以确保用户数据的安全传输。
本文将深入探讨Android系统中的HTTPS请求机制,并举例说明如何将其应用于内外妇儿诸科。
二、Android系统中的HTTPS请求机制
1. HTTPS概述
HTTPS是一种通过SSL/TLS协议进行加密传输的HTTP协议,它在HTTP和服务器之间提供了一个加密通道,以确保数据传输的安全性和隐私性。
在Android系统中,开发者通常使用诸如OkHttp、Volley等网络库进行HTTPS请求。
2. HTTPS请求流程
在Android系统中,HTTPS请求的主要流程包括建立SSL/TLS连接、发送HTTP请求、接收HTTP响应等步骤。
客户端与服务器通过SSL/TLS握手建立安全连接;客户端通过该连接发送HTTPS请求;服务器响应请求并返回数据。
3. Android中的证书管理
为了保证HTTPS请求的安全性,Android系统对证书管理有严格要求。
开发者需要验证服务器证书的合法性,以确保连接的安全性。
同时,Android系统还提供了证书存储和更新机制,以便管理客户端证书。
三、内外妇儿诸科中HTTPS的应用
1. 内科
在内科应用中,HTTPS可用于保护患者数据的安全传输。
例如,患者信息、病历、诊断结果等敏感信息都可以通过HTTPS请求在医生和医院之间安全地传输。
2. 外科
在外科手术过程中,HTTPS可用于传输手术前后的患者信息和手术过程数据。
这些信息对于手术团队的协同工作和术后评估至关重要,因此必须保证传输的安全性。
3. 妇科与儿科
在妇科和儿科应用中,HTTPS同样发挥着重要作用。
例如,医生可以通过移动应用向患者提供远程咨询服务,通过HTTPS确保咨询信息的隐私和安全。
疫苗管理、儿童健康监测等系统也依赖于HTTPS来保护数据的传输安全。
四、优化与提升HTTPS在Android中的应用体验
为了确保Android系统中HTTPS请求的高效与安全,开发者需要关注以下几个方面来优化和提升用户体验:
1. 使用高效的HTTPS库:选择性能优良、广泛使用的网络库(如OkHttp)进行HTTPS请求,以提高请求效率。
2. 合理的证书管理:确保客户端证书的及时更新和管理,避免因证书问题导致的安全风险。
3. 压缩与缓存策略:使用GZIP等压缩技术减少数据传输量,并利用缓存策略减少重复数据的传输,从而提高响应速度。
4. 错误处理与性能监控:对于可能出现的网络错误进行妥善处理,并对应用性能进行实时监控,以便及时发现并解决潜在问题。
五、总结与展望
本文深入探讨了Android系统中的HTTPS请求机制及其在内外妇儿诸科中的应用。
随着移动互联网和物联网的发展,网络安全和数据隐私保护的需求将越来越高。
因此,了解并熟练掌握Android系统中的HTTPS请求机制对于应用开发者来说至关重要。
未来,随着技术的不断进步,Android系统中的HTTPS请求机制将更加成熟和高效,为开发者提供更加便捷和安全的数据传输方案。
评论一下吧
取消回复